El Paso Stampede
"BLAZING SIX-GUN ACTION!"
Originally released in 1953. El Paso Stampede is a western film. directed by Harry Keller. At just 53 minutes, it's a tight, focused story.
Starring Allan Lane, Black Jack, and Eddy Waller
Synopsis
The cattle that are being rustled apparently vanish as no one is able to find them. But Rocky Lane, in his last B western, is on the job and he is assisted as usual by Nugget Clark.
